Politician Jo Grimond, Baron Grimond with wife Baroness Laura Grimond (right) at Liberal party celebration lunch Joseph Grimond, Baron Grimond CH, CBE, TD, PC (29 July 1913 – 24 October 1993), known as Jo Grimond, was a British politician, leader of the Liberal Party from 1956 to 1967 and again briefly on an interim basis in 1976.
